Common Causes of Broken Door Handles

A variety of aspects can result in a door handle breaking. Understanding these causes can help in determining the correct time for repair or replacement. Here are some frequently observed factors:

  1. Wear and Tear: Over time, day-to-day usage can result in the degeneration of products, resulting in a failure of elements.

  2. Inappropriate Installation: If a door handle is not set up properly, it can cause misalignment and extreme pressure on specific parts, eventually causing damage.

  3. Environmental Factors: Exposure to severe weather can impact door handles made of particular materials. For instance, metal handles can rust and deteriorate, while plastic handles may fade or crack due to UV exposure.

  4. Forceful Use: Excessive force from slamming doors or pulling on a handle can lead to it breaking or ending up being separated.

  5. Quality of Materials: Low-quality handles might not withstand routine use and are more most likely to break.

Signs of a Broken Door Handle

Recognizing the early signs of a malfunctioning door handle can avoid total failure and the problems that may develop. Here are a couple of signs:

  • Wobbling Handle: A handle that does not operate smoothly or feels loose is frequently a sign of a problem.
  • Tightness: If a door handle is challenging to turn or requires extreme force, there may be an underlying issue.
  • Unresponsive Mechanism: If the handle doesn't engage the latch or lock properly, it might need repair or replacement.
  • Visible Damage: Cracks or breaks in the handle or surrounding mechanism must be addressed right away.

How to Fix a Broken Door Handle

Fixing a broken door handle can typically be an uncomplicated process, depending on the nature of the problem. Here are some actions to assist you through fixing a door handle:

Tools and Materials Needed

  • Screwdriver
  • Replacement handle (if necessary)
  • Lubrication (optional)
  • Cleaning fabric

Step-by-Step Repair Process

  1. Examine the Damage: Determine if the handle can be fixed or if it needs to be replaced.

  2. Remove the Handle: Use a screwdriver to loosen the handle from the door. Make sure to keep any screws in a safe location for reinstallation.

  3. Check Internal Components: Inspect the internal mechanism for any visible damage or misalignment, such as loose screws or broken parts.

  4. Repair or Replace:

    • Repair: Tighten screws, re-align elements, or lubricate moving parts if they are sticking.
    • Change: If a part is broken beyond repair, you may need to set up a brand-new handle. Follow the manufacturer's guidelines for appropriate installation.
  5. Reattach the Handle: Secure the handle back to the door and guarantee it runs smoothly.

  6. Check the Functionality: Check that the handle opens and closes the door as anticipated. Change as required.

When to Call a Professional

While lots of broken door handle issues can be fixed with some DIY effort, certain situations call for professional assistance. These include:

  • Extensive Damage: If the door itself is damaged or distorted, professional evaluation may be needed.
  • Complex Mechanisms: For handles with locks, or electronic keypads, specialists must handle repairs to avoid jeopardizing security.
  • Relentless Issues: If repeated repairs do not solve the issue, consulting a professional might be the very best course forward.

Preventive Measures for Future Breakages

Taking proactive steps can substantially extend the life-span of local door handle repair handles. Think about the following tips:

  • Regular Maintenance: Periodically examine handles for signs of wear and oil components to keep them functioning efficiently.
  • Gentle Use: Encourage all citizens and staff members to use handles carefully, preventing slamming or tugging.
  • Quality Installation: Ensure that door handles are set up properly with the proper hardware for your door type.
  • Product Choice: Invest in quality handles made from durable products matched for your environment, whether indoor or outside.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Just how much does it usually cost to replace a door handle?

The expense can differ commonly based upon the quality of the handle and whether you are hiring a professional. Normally, handles variety from ₤ 10 to ₤ 50 for standard designs, while higher-end or specialized components can go beyond ₤ 100.

2. Can I change a door handle myself?

Yes, many door handle replacements are DIY-friendly. With the right tools and a standard understanding of the installation process, you can successfully alter a handle by yourself.

3. What type of door handle is best for exterior doors?

For exterior doors, think about handles made from long lasting metals like brass, stainless-steel, or other weather-resistant materials to make sure durability and security.

4. How often should door handles be checked for maintenance?

It is advised to examine door handles a minimum of two times a year or whenever you notice any indications of wear, as regular checks can catch problems before they escalate.

5. What should I do if my door handle is stuck?

If a handle is stuck, prevent requiring it. Instead, inspect for obstructions, loosen up screws, and apply lubrication if needed. If the issue continues, consider calling a professional.
